¿What is The Mini Transat?
- Ocean Race in 6.5m racing boats
- Single handed
- Two legs
a. 
Douarnenez (France) – Lanzarote(Canary island)
b. 
Lanzarote – Pointre a Pitre (Guadalupe)
2
Extreme Navigation
- 4200nm in real racing F1 boats
- Giant ocean waves and strong winds
- Sleep periods no longer than 20 minutes
- Lyophilised food
- Around the world professional competing

Skipper Juan Carlos Oliva
- IMS Double World Champion
- IMS World Runner-up
- IMS World third place
- Strategist & Meteorologist +39 Team 32 AC
- Numerous victories in international regattas
- Several wins in national regattas
- International Grade 1 Match Race
- Ocean Racer
- Meteorology and Strategy specialist
- Record Bilbao – Barcelona 2009 single handed
- Spanish Transat 6.50 prototype class champion
- Mini Transat 2011
- Mini Air 2012 champion
